From db98f7e0b49750bacbcdf95f76cd6310b343474f Mon Sep 17 00:00:00 2001 From: Pankaj Garg Date: Wed, 31 Oct 2018 12:30:33 -0700 Subject: [PATCH] Use env variables to disable validator sanity and ledger verification (#1675) --- ci/testnet-deploy.sh | 12 ++++++++++-- 1 file changed, 10 insertions(+), 2 deletions(-) diff --git a/ci/testnet-deploy.sh b/ci/testnet-deploy.sh index d73a6c003..0361ca790 100755 --- a/ci/testnet-deploy.sh +++ b/ci/testnet-deploy.sh @@ -145,10 +145,18 @@ maybeRejectExtraNodes= if ! $publicNetwork; then maybeRejectExtraNodes="-o rejectExtraNodes" fi +maybeNoValidatorSanity= +if [[ -n $NO_VALIDATOR_SANITY ]]; then + maybeNoValidatorSanity="-o noValidatorSanity" +fi +maybeNoLedgerVerify= +if [[ -n $NO_LEDGER_VERIFY ]]; then + maybeNoLedgerVerify="-o noLedgerVerify" +fi # shellcheck disable=SC2086 # Don't want to double quote maybeRejectExtraNodes if ! $useReleaseChannel; then - time net/net.sh start -s "$snapChannel" $maybeRejectExtraNodes + time net/net.sh start -s "$snapChannel" $maybeRejectExtraNodes $maybeNoValidatorSanity $maybeNoLedgerVerify else - time net/net.sh start -t "$releaseChannel" $maybeRejectExtraNodes + time net/net.sh start -t "$releaseChannel" $maybeRejectExtraNodes $maybeNoValidatorSanity $maybeNoLedgerVerify fi exit 0